Uber vs Zomato Interview Questions
Uber lists 362 LeetCode interview questions while Zomato lists 27. They share 12 problems — 3% of Uber's bank and 44% of Zomato's. Focus on the overlap first, then drill into 350 Uber-only and 15 Zomato-only questions.
Overview
Preparation Strategy
Step 1 — Shared core: Solve the 12 overlapping problems first. These are the highest-yield questions for candidates interviewing at both Uber and Zomato.
Step 2 — Company-specific depth: Add Uber-specific problems like Bus Routes, Longest Continuous Subarray With Absolute Diff Less Than or Equal to Limit, Alien Dictionary and Zomato-specific problems from the exclusive lists below.
Step 3 — Difficulty tuning: Zomato skews harder in our data. Budget extra time for Hard problems if you are targeting that company.

12 Shared Questions
High-priority problems to practice for both Uber and Zomato.
| Problem | Difficulty |
|---|---|
| Number of Islands | Medium |
| Course Schedule | Medium |
| Combination Sum | Medium |
| Merge Intervals | Medium |
| The Skyline Problem | Hard |
| LFU Cache | Hard |
| Maximum Subarray | Medium |
| Permutations | Medium |
| Move Zeroes | Easy |
| Search a 2D Matrix II | Medium |
| Longest Substring Without Repeating Characters | Medium |
| Container With Most Water | Medium |

Frequently Asked Questions
How many LeetCode questions do Uber and Zomato share?
Uber and Zomato share 12 LeetCode interview questions. 350 problems appear only in Uber's list and 15 appear only in Zomato's list.
What topics overlap most between Uber and Zomato?
The most common shared topics between Uber and Zomato are Array (9 shared questions), Divide and Conquer (3 shared questions), Depth-First Search (2 shared questions), Breadth-First Search (2 shared questions), Matrix (2 shared questions). Mastering these areas prepares you for both companies.
Which company asks harder LeetCode questions: Uber or Zomato?
Uber has 45 Easy, 215 Medium, and 102 Hard questions. Zomato has 2 Easy, 17 Medium, and 8 Hard questions. Zomato has a higher proportion of Hard problems in its interview set.
